    A nice fruity Burundi with a big hit of fruit mid-palate, strawberry and citrus. Definitely get a strongly brewed black tea in the background. There's some complexity and a lot of flavors going on. Just a touch of funk that I didn't mind as I've definitely been seeing with this year's Burundis, natural or washed. It's not quite even mouthfeel wise but it's a fun coffee roast overall.

    Cupping Method:Green Kettle Advent. Hario v60 pourover at 203 degrees F.

    A smooth, nutty, caramel Brazilian roasted on the lighter side of medium that was very smooth and easy to drink. Lightly chocolate in platform. Not complex, but very clean. A touch of citrust acidity and nice mouthfeel, full-bodied but not heavy.

    Cupping Method:Hario v60, 203 degrees F

    I enjoyed this cup of coffee, although its not quite what Im typically looking for in an Ethiopian. It has an incredible aroma, with apricot notes to go along with cocoa.

    Once brewed, this coffee has a very full bodied mouth feel. Chocolate and prune are what I get with a little walnut. Its naturally bittersweet.

    While its fairly smooth for me structurally it didnt quite come together.

    Cupping Method:Hario v60 from Green Kettle advent
